titleOfInvention Crystal of fan1-5' flap dna complex and method of manufacturing the same
abstract The present invention relates to a crystal structure of a novel complex formed by binding FAN1 (Fanconi anemia associated nuclease 1) protein and 5 'terminal plective nucleic acid (5' flap DNA) and a method for producing the same, and more specifically, The present invention relates to a three-dimensional complex crystal structure in which FAN1 derived from Psuedomonas auresinosa is expressed and purified, and then the 5'-end plectranucleic acid, which is a target substrate of FAN1, is bound. Since the FAN1-5'preplicate nucleic acid complex according to the present invention exhibits high sensitivity to an interstrand cross-link induced anticancer drug by inhibiting the nucleic acid cleavage activity of FAN1, it is useful for developing an anticancer drug with increased efficiency Can be used.
